Reinforcing steel bar splicing structure
The invention discloses a reinforcing steel bar splicing structure, and belongs to the technical field of buildings. The reinforcing steel bar splicing structure comprises a sleeve, a first reinforcing steel bar and a second reinforcing steel bar. An internal thread part is arranged on the inner wall of the sleeve, external thread parts are arranged at the head of the first reinforcing steel bar and the head of the second reinforcing steel bar, the internal thread part and the external thread parts are multiple threads, and the internal threads are in threaded fit with the external threads. According to the reinforcing steel bar splicing structure, the sleeve is correspondingly matched with the first reinforcing steel bar and the second reinforcing steel bar through the multi-thread structure, and in the splicing process, the multiple thread lines can correct the relative positions of the sleeve, the first reinforcing steel bar and the second reinforcing steel bar, so that the splicingprocess is more convenient; and the multi-thread structure is better in mechanical property compared with a single-thread structure, the requirement of building construction can be met, and even if one threaded line structure is damaged, the reinforcing steel bar splicing structure can still keep good fastening performance and bearing capacity.
